diff options
Diffstat (limited to 'user/libksysguard')
-rw-r--r-- | user/libksysguard/APKBUILD | 15 | ||||
-rw-r--r-- | user/libksysguard/underlinking.patch | 12 |
2 files changed, 22 insertions, 5 deletions
diff --git a/user/libksysguard/APKBUILD b/user/libksysguard/APKBUILD index e8a05e1d1..324f34d06 100644 --- a/user/libksysguard/APKBUILD +++ b/user/libksysguard/APKBUILD @@ -1,7 +1,7 @@ # Contributor: A. Wilcox <awilfox@adelielinux.org> # Maintainer: A. Wilcox <awilfox-kde@adelielinux.org> pkgname=libksysguard -pkgver=5.12.8 +pkgver=5.24.5 pkgrel=0 pkgdesc="KDE system monitor library" url="https://www.kde.org/" @@ -13,9 +13,13 @@ depends_dev="qt5-qtbase-dev kconfig-dev" makedepends="$depends_dev cmake extra-cmake-modules python3 libx11-dev zlib-dev qt5-qtscript-dev ki18n-dev kauth-dev kcompletion-dev kconfigwidgets-dev kcoreaddons-dev kiconthemes-dev plasma-framework-dev kservice-dev - kwindowsystem-dev kwidgetsaddons-dev" + kwindowsystem-dev kwidgetsaddons-dev kio-dev libnl3-dev libpcap-dev + kdeclarative-dev kglobalaccel-dev knewstuff-dev lm_sensors-dev + libcap-dev qt5-qttools-dev" subpackages="$pkgname-dev $pkgname-lang" -source="https://download.kde.org/stable/plasma/$pkgver/libksysguard-$pkgver.tar.xz" +source="https://download.kde.org/stable/plasma/$pkgver/libksysguard-$pkgver.tar.xz + underlinking.patch + " build() { if [ "$CBUILD" != "$CHOST" ]; then @@ -28,7 +32,7 @@ build() { -DCMAKE_BUILD_TYPE=RelWithDebugInfo \ -DCMAKE_CXX_FLAGS="$CXXFLAGS" \ -DCMAKE_C_FLAGS="$CFLAGS" \ - ${CMAKE_CROSSOPTS} + ${CMAKE_CROSSOPTS} . make } @@ -40,4 +44,5 @@ package() { make DESTDIR="$pkgdir" install } -sha512sums="9913b5491ad8305efa20e933db3a108da93b83323cde33cdef24f3b40beadb166de99cbd5cbde033d82de913c5a66b493860f9d14351a7b20c401bd1a5648039 libksysguard-5.12.8.tar.xz" +sha512sums="133c5923ee616515b1934c4e2c30509d407f40b7afc3914ac2417d7c961f3a1921bd3b5bfd1ca73942ddb17777fbf4d96950c130129135eae2b8d1b8daac9fa5 libksysguard-5.24.5.tar.xz +3f273d73ef721b08dee2d0b74f8bb14bb0ee6085eb43b68704abcbca14d60b29cfe651f4c2ad00d13270a783ef94e66982e2e4ae0c6109cf2c895c3562af89f5 underlinking.patch" diff --git a/user/libksysguard/underlinking.patch b/user/libksysguard/underlinking.patch new file mode 100644 index 000000000..15f03bdaa --- /dev/null +++ b/user/libksysguard/underlinking.patch @@ -0,0 +1,12 @@ +libksysguard underlinks on musl. + +--- libksysguard-5.24.5/processcore/CMakeLists.txt.old 2022-05-03 05:29:20.000000000 -0500 ++++ libksysguard-5.24.5/processcore/CMakeLists.txt 2022-06-06 00:00:11.841140703 -0500 +@@ -36,6 +36,7 @@ + KF5::CoreAddons + KF5::Service + ZLIB::ZLIB ++ stdc++fs + ) + + if( ${CMAKE_SYSTEM_NAME} MATCHES "NetBSD" ) |